  • Each culture develops its own language. This is true not only within ethnic cultures but within subcultures. Within the basketball culture there are words such as “cut,” “flare screen,” “zone,” “help-side,” and “pick-and-roll.” In the workout community I’m involved in, there are terms such as “merkin,” “DORA,” and “side straddle hop.” There are terms within the publishing community such as “galley,” “backlist,” and “Query Letter.” Or what about the music industry? “Tempo,” “pitch,” “timbre,” “in-the-pocket,” or “gig.”

    In the name of inclusion, church leaders have been instructed not to use Bible words anymore, so that we do not intimidate or isolate someone who is new to the faith, or searching out the faith. However, that was never my feeling when entering the basketball world or music world, etc. Hearing those new words inspired me to learn the language.

    We should clarify something: I’m not talking about “Church-ese.” (Okay, I think I just made up a word.) Church-ese is where a person gets on stage and says something like, “Faith Ninjas will be meeting in the 3D classroom during Afterglow to avoid the MOPS group to prepare for 5th quarter.” That kind of language is unnecessarily isolating. Rather, I am speaking of Bible words such as justification, sin, redemption, atonement, salvation, covenant, and propitiation—words that describe the depth and richness of the gospel.
